The movement of
funds between nations, or cross-border remittances, is essential to the world
economy. Traditional remittance options can include high costs and protracted
transaction delays. However, the emergence of cryptocurrency has brought about
ground-breaking alternatives for more affordable and quick international trade.
In this
article, we’ll look at the most recent changes to the international remittance
market and how cryptocurrencies are changing it. Individuals and companies can
benefit from these cutting-edge technologies by comprehending the advantages of
cryptocurrencies and how they affect remittances.
Traditional
Cross-Border Remittances: Challenges and Opportunities
Several
obstacles affect the cost, speed, and accessibility of traditional cross-border
transfers. Among the principal difficulties are:
High
transaction fees are one drawback of traditional remittance techniques, which
entail a number of middlemen and their associated fees. As a result, both
senders and recipients incur sizable expenses.
Protracted
Transaction Times
The process of
sending money through conventional remittance channels can be drawn out and
take days or even weeks to complete.
Limited
Accessibility
Traditional
remittance services sometimes exclude those without access to official
financial institutions because sender and recipient bank accounts are required.
Currency
conversion costs and unfavorable exchange rates
These can lower
the value of sent funds and have an impact on the recipient’s purchasing power.
Cryptocurrencies’
Rise in Remittances
In the
remittance market, c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in and Ripple, which have a
number of advantages over conventional methods, have emerged as disruptive
forces.
Reduced
Transaction Costs
Compared to traditional
remittances, cryptocurrency transactions are much less expensive because
middlemen and related fees are no longer necessary.
Enhanced
Transaction Speed
Cryptocurrency
transactions are sometimes handled in a matter of minutes or even seconds, allowing
for almost immediate cross-border remittances.
Enhanced
Accessibility
Cryptocurrencies
promote financial inclusion by making it possible for anybody with an internet
connection and a digital wallet to send and receive money from anywhere in the world
without the requirement for a conventional bank account.
Increased
Security and Transparency
Blockchain
technology, which underpins cryptocurrencies, guarantees safe and open
transactions. The unchangeable record of every transaction is provided by
blockchain’s decentralized architecture, which also eliminates the possibility
of fraud.
Remittance
innovations using cryptocurrencies
The world of
cryptocurrency-based remittances has seen a number of advancements that have
further transformed international trade:
Stablecoins,
like Tether and USD Coin, are digital currencies that are linked to reliable
assets like fiat money. These coins are perfect for cross-border remittances
since they offer the benefits of cryptocurrencies while reducing price volatility.
Focused on
remittances Cryptocurrencies
Some digital
assets, such as Ripple (XRP), are made expressly for effective cross-border
payments. To enable quick and affordable transactions, they make use of
blockchain technology and collaborations with financial institutions.
Peer-to-Peer
(P2P) Platforms
P2P platforms,
like Abra and BitPesa, make use of cryptocurrencies to enable direct
cross-border remittance transfers between people. By doing away with middlemen,
these platforms lower costs and speed up transactions.
Mobile Payment
Apps
With the help
of mobile payment apps like Circle and Venmo, users may send and receive money
globally using digital currencies. These apps offer seamless and simple
cross-border remittance experiences.
Benefits and
Considerations of Remittances Based on Cryptocurrencies
- Lower Costs: Remittances
made using cryptocurrency are significantly less expensive than those made
using more conventional means. - Faster
Transactions: Cryptocurrencies
allow for almost immediate cross-border transfers, doing away with the
protracted wait times involved with conventional remittance systems. In
critical or time-sensitive circumstances, this speed is very advantageous. - Financial
Inclusivity: Cryptocurrencies
give unbanked and underbanked people access to financial services that they
might not otherwise have because they may not have access to regular banking
services. An internet connection and a digital wallet are all that are required
for an individual to take part in international transactions, boosting
financial inclusion. - Transparency
and Security: The usage of
blockchain technology provides safe and secure transactions. The blockchain
offers defense against fraud, manipulation, and unauthorized access due to its
decentralized structure. Because the transaction history is auditable and
unchangeable, it increases accountability and builds trust. - Exchange Rate
Stability: Stablecoins
anchored to fiat currencies tackle the issue of exchange rate volatility by
reducing the effects on the value of transferred payments. For both senders and
recipients, this steadiness offers assurance and dependability.
Despite the
benefits, the following things should be taken into account:
- Stablecoins
alleviate the problem of price volatility, however other cryptocurrencies are
subject to severe price variations. The value of transferred funds may be
impacted by this volatility, so the cryptocurrency that is used must be
carefully picked. - The Regulatory
Environment: Different
jurisdictions have different regulatory environments for cryptocurrencies. In
order to ensure compliance, one must be aware of the legal and regulatory
frameworks that apply to cryptocurrencies in both the sending and receiving nations. - User Education
and Adoption: For many
people, cryptocurrencies are still a relatively new concept. For widespread
adoption and successful implementation in remittance transactions, users must
be informed about the advantages, hazards, and appropriate use of
cryptocurrencies.
CBDCs:
Revolutionizing Cross-Border Remittances
Cross-border
remittances play a crucial role in enabling global financial inclusion and
supporting economic growth. However, the current remittance landscape faces
several challenges, including high costs, lengthy transaction times, and
limited accessibility. The emergence of Central Bank Digital Currencies (CBDCs)
presents a significant opportunity to revolutionize cross-border remittances. As
CBDC initiatives continue to develop globally, the potential game-changing
impact on cross-border remittances is poised to transform the lives of
individuals and families around the world, facilitating economic growth and
financial inclusion.
Enhanced Speed and Efficiency
Traditional
cross-border remittances often involve multiple intermediaries, including
banks, payment processors, and correspondent networks, resulting in lengthy
settlement times. CBDCs can streamline this process by providing a direct,
peer-to-peer transfer mechanism. With CBDCs, cross-border remittances can be
executed in near real-time, eliminating intermediaries and significantly
reducing settlement times. This enhanced speed and efficiency will provide
immediate access to funds for recipients, particularly in urgent situations.
Lower Transaction Costs
The costs
associated with cross-border remittances are often disproportionately high,
particularly for low-value transfers. Intermediary fees, foreign exchange
charges, and other hidden costs can significantly impact the amount received by
the beneficiary. CBDCs have the potential to drastically reduce transaction
costs by eliminating intermediaries and minimizing foreign exchange fees. The
direct transfer of CBDCs can ensure that a larger portion of the remitted
amount reaches the intended recipient, thereby promoting financial inclusion
and benefiting individuals and families who heavily rely on remittances.
Increased Accessibility and Financial
Inclusion
CBDCs can
bridge the gap in financial inclusion by providing greater accessibility to
cross-border remittances. Traditional remittance systems may require
individuals to have a bank account or rely on cash pickup services, limiting
access for the unbanked or underbanked populations. CBDCs, being digital and
potentially accessible through mobile devices, can enable individuals to send
and receive remittances without the need for a traditional bank account. This
accessibility can empower underserved populations and facilitate economic
participation and development.
Enhanced Transparency and Security
CBDCs offer
increased transparency and security for cross-border remittances. Traditional
remittance systems often lack transparency, making it challenging to track the
flow of funds and detect potentially fraudulent activities. CBDCs, built on
blockchain or distributed ledger technology, can provide an immutable record of
transactions, ensuring transparency and accountability. Additionally, the use
of cryptographic protocols can enhance the security of transactions, protecting
against fraud and unauthorized access.
Facilitating Financial Innovation and
Integration
CBDCs can serve
as a catalyst for financial innovation and integration within the remittance
ecosystem. The programmable nature of CBDCs opens up possibilities for smart
contracts, automated compliance, and seamless integration with other financial
services. For instance, CBDCs can enable automatic adherence to regulatory
requirements, such as Know Your Customer (KYC) and Anti-Money Laundering (AML)
protocols, streamlining the compliance process. Furthermore, CBDCs can be
interoperable with other digital assets, creating synergies between different
payment systems and fostering cross-border financial integration.
